(RAT) The Moody's or Standard & Poor's ratings indicated are believed to be the most recent ratings available at July 31, 2004 for the securities listed. Ratings are generally ascribed to securities at the time of issuance. While the agencies may from time to time revise such ratings, they undertake no obligation to do so, and the ratings do not necessarily represent what the agencies would ascribe to these securities at July 31, 2004. The rates shown on IFB's, which are securities paying interest rates that vary inversely to changes in the market interest rates, are the current interest rates at July 31, 2004.
